Deck refinishing services involve restoring the surface of an existing deck to improve its appearance and durability. The process typically includes cleaning the wood thoroughly to remove dirt, mold, and old stain or paint, followed by sanding to smooth out rough or splintered areas. Once the surface is prepared, a fresh coat of stain, paint, or sealant is applied to protect the wood from weather damage and to enhance its visual appeal. This service helps homeowners extend the life of their decks while making them look like new, creating a more inviting outdoor space for relaxation and gatherings.
Many common problems can be addressed through deck refinishing. Over time, decks can develop issues such as peeling or fading stain, splintered or cracked wood, mold or algae buildup, and general wear from exposure to the elements. These issues not only diminish the appearance of the deck but can also pose safety hazards or lead to more extensive damage if left untreated. Refinishing helps solve these problems by restoring the surface, sealing the wood against moisture, and preventing further deterioration. What is deck refinishing? Deck refinishing involves restoring the surface of a deck by sanding, cleaning, and applying protective finishes to improve appearance and durability.
Why should I consider deck refinishing? Refinishing can enhance the look of a deck, protect it from weather damage, and extend its lifespan with proper maintenance.
What types of finishes are available for deck refinishing? Options include stains, sealers, and paints, each offering different levels of protection and aesthetic appeal.
How do local contractors prepare a deck for refinishing? They typically clean the surface thoroughly, remove any existing finishes, and sand rough areas to ensure proper adhesion of new finishes.
Can deck refinishing help prevent future damage? Yes, applying protective finishes can help shield the wood from moisture, UV rays, and other environmental elements that cause deterioration.
